I found 11x14 too big and heavy to be practical. a standard lens, 450mm, requires half a meter of bellows draw in the field, that is a big camera and it requires a very sturdy tripod. Remember that...

The 6.3 is a pretty darn flash lens. I use one on wholeplate, other than being slightly short on coverage sometimes, it is fantasticly nice. On 4x5 the 6.3 is ideal.
